…#2358) Adds xrspatial/geotiff/tests/test_release_gate_windowed_reads_2341.py to lock the contract that a windowed read returns the correct shape, coords that slice the unwindowed coords bit-exact, an attrs['transform'] equal to T_full * Affine.translation(col_off, row_off) with no float drift, and unchanged canonical non-transform release attrs. Covers eager and dask read paths across a representative corpus (int16 with nodata, float32 tiled with NaN nodata, float32 stripped without nodata). Adds the matching row in docs/source/reference/release_gate_geotiff.rst. Part of epic #2341, PR 2 of 5.

_assert_canonical_attrs_unchangedusesisinstance(full_val, float) and np.isnan(full_val)to detect a NaN nodata sentinel (test file lines 325-329). The reader currently normalises the read-back nodata to a Pythonfloat, so this works today, but if any backend ever returns the sentinel asnp.float32(which is what the input fixture passes toto_geotiff) the isinstance branch silently falls through towin_val == full_valand NaN != NaN flips the test from "checked NaN equality" to "always fails". A more durable form is something liketry: full_is_nan = bool(np.isnan(full_val)) except (TypeError, ValueError): full_is_nan = False
which handles both Python and numpy scalar NaNs without binding to a specific dtype.
-
The dask backend uses
chunks=32over a256x256raster with a window starting at(row_off=32, col_off=64). Both window offsets are exact multiples of 32, so the window aligns to chunk boundaries and the test does not exercise the case where the window splits a chunk. A second parametrize case at e.g.chunks=20or a window offset of(33, 65)would cover the misaligned path without much extra runtime.

Applies the four findings from the self-review on PR #2364: - Robust NaN compare on the canonical-attrs check: drop the ``isinstance(x, float)`` gate in favour of a try/except around ``np.isnan(x)`` so a future backend that returns a numpy-scalar nodata cannot silently fall into the ``==`` branch where NaN != NaN flips the test from "checked equal" to "always fails". - Add a chunk-misaligned window case ``(33, 65, 95, 191)`` alongside the chunk-aligned ``(32, 64, 96, 192)`` window so the dask reader has to split chunks instead of starting on a chunk boundary. - Extend the corpus with a uint8 MinIsWhite stripped fixture so this release-gate row covers the same representative layout as ``test_backend_pixel_parity_matrix_1813.py``. Gated on tifffile availability via the same skip marker pattern. Because the MinIsWhite fixture is written without GeoTIFF tags, the transform-shift assertion handles the no-georef case by requiring that neither read carries a ``transform``; an invented transform on the windowed side would be the silent-wrongness this gate exists to catch. - Document the ``_ORIGIN_X = 500123.5`` choice with a comment on why the fractional value matters for the exact-tuple equality. Test count goes from 24 (3 files x 2 readers x 4 assertions) to 64 (4 files x 2 readers x 2 windows x 4 assertions); local run is still under one second.
